Words the Bible translates as soldiers
English uses one word here. The Bible uses 3 words, and they do not mean the same thing. Each is listed with what it actually means, most frequent first.
- ḥayilחַיִלstrength: effective power, the capacity to act and to prevail

- army: an armed force, the fighting men a ruler commands
- wealth: the resources, property, and substance a person or nation has amassed
- worth: capability and strength of character that make a person able and admirable
- strateumaστράτευμαa body of armed men acting under one commander: an army in the field, or any smaller force of soldiers sent out at his order.
- strateuōστρατεύωto be a soldier on active duty: to serve in an army and keep up its campaign.
